The Compact Comfort: Exploring the World of Mini Cot Beds
For new moms and dads browsing the frustrating landscape of best baby cots equipment, the choice of a cot bed is frequently an essential and often daunting task. Conventional cots can be large, consuming valuable space, specifically in modern homes where square video is at a premium. Go into the mini cot bed-- a smaller, frequently more flexible alternative that is gaining popularity amongst parents looking for usefulness without compromising on comfort and safety for their little ones.

A mini cot bed, as the name suggests, is a compact version of a standard cot bed. Developed to take up less space, these beds are not just scaled-down variations offering less performance. Rather, they are thoughtfully created to offer a safe, comfortable, and versatile sleeping environment for babies and toddlers, frequently with functions that cater particularly to space-conscious living.

This post explores the world of mini cot beds, exploring their advantages, essential features to think about when buying, various types available, and how to make sure a smooth transition for your kid as they grow. Whether you live in a smaller house, desire a more intimate nursery setup, or just appreciate the convenience of a compact style, a mini cot bed may be the ideal service for your family.
The Allure of the Mini: Unpacking the Benefits
Choosing a mini cot bed includes a plethora of advantages that extend beyond just space-saving. Here are some crucial benefits that make them an attractive option for numerous moms and dads:
- Space Efficiency: This is perhaps the most significant advantage. Mini cot beds are considerably smaller sized than basic cot beds, making them perfect for smaller nurseries, shared bed rooms, or homes where space is limited. They enable you to maximize the functional flooring area, leaving space for other essential furnishings and play areas within the room.
- Nursery Versatility: The smaller sized footprint permits greater flexibility in nursery layout. You can quickly place a mini cot bed in different places, making it much easier to try out different room plans and create a cozy, individualized nursery style.
- Easier Access & & Maneuverability: Their smaller sized size makes mini cot beds often easier to steer, specifically within tight spaces. Reaching into the cot to relieve or choose up your baby can likewise be more hassle-free compared to the deeper reach needed with a basic cot bed.
- Cosier Environment for Newborns: Some moms and dads believe that the smaller space of a mini cot bed can feel more protected and comforting for newborns, imitating the tight environment of the womb. This can possibly assist in promoting better sleep, especially in the preliminary months.
- Mobility (In Some Cases): While not all mini cot beds are designed for travel, some designs are lightweight and may be much easier to disassemble and carry compared to bigger, heavier cot beds. This can be advantageous for households who frequently check out grandparents or travel.
- Potentially More Cost-Effective (Initially): Sometimes, mini cot beds can be somewhat more affordable than their standard counterparts, especially in fundamental models. This can be an element for budget-conscious families, although it's important to balance expense with features and longevity.
- Transitional Step to a Full-Sized Bed: For some households, a mini cot bed can act as a comfortable and less frustrating shift from a crib or Moses basket before relocating to a full-sized single bed. The smaller size can feel less intimidating for young children compared to immediately delving into a big bed.
Deciphering the Features: What to Consider When Choosing a Mini Cot Bed
As soon as you've decided that a mini cot bed is right for you, the next step is to browse the various alternatives readily available. Here's a breakdown of vital features to think about:
- Size and Dimensions: While all mini cot beds are smaller than requirement, dimensions can still vary. Carefully check the internal and external dimensions to ensure it fits comfortably in your designated space and supplies enough room for your baby to grow. Compare measurements to basic cot beds to genuinely appreciate the space-saving distinction.
- Convertibility & & Longevity: Many mini cot beds are developed with longevity in mind. Try to find models that offer convertibility, meaning they can change into a young child bed or even a small sofa as your kid grows. This extends the life expectancy of the furnishings and can be a more cost-effective long-term option.
- Material and Construction: Just like basic cots, mini cot beds ought to be constructed from tough, non-toxic products. Solid wood is a popular and resilient choice. Ensure the finish is Baby Cot-safe and complimentary from hazardous chemicals. Take a look at the building and construction for effectiveness and stability.
- Security Standards and Certifications: Safety should be vital. Always check that the mini cot bed meets relevant security standards and accreditations in your region. Try to find accreditations showing compliance with safety guidelines for cot beds. Functions like repaired sides (rather than drop-sides, which are normally considered less safe now) and appropriate bar spacing are vital.
- Mattress Compatibility and Quality: A good bed mattress is important for your baby's convenience and safety. Make sure the mini cot bed includes a compatible mattress or that compatible bed mattress are easily offered. Think about the mattress material, firmness (it need to be firm for newborns), and breathability.
- Adjustable Mattress Height: Having adjustable mattress heights is an important function. A greater bed mattress position is convenient for newborns, making it easier to raise them in and out. As your baby grows and becomes more mobile, you can reduce the mattress to prevent them from climbing out.
- Storage Options: Some mini cot beds feature integrated storage drawers below. This can be a great space-saving function, offering a hassle-free location to store bed linen, nappies, or other nursery basics.
- Design and Aesthetics: Mini cot beds can be found in a variety of designs, from modern-day and minimalist to timeless and ornate. Select a style that complements your nursery decoration and personal taste. Consider the surfaces and colours readily available to ensure it fits flawlessly into your home.
- Reduce of Assembly: Consider how simple the mini cot bed is to assemble. Look for designs that are uncomplicated to put together and feature clear directions.
- Mobility (Optional): Some mini cot beds come with castors or wheels, making them easier to walk around the space. If you expect needing to move the cot bed regularly, this could be an advantageous function. Guarantee the wheels have brakes for safety.
Exploring Different Types of Mini Cot Beds
While the core concept of a mini cot bed stays the very same, variations exist to deal with various needs and choices. Some common types include:
- Standard Mini Cot Bed: These are the most common type, simply using a smaller sized footprint and fundamental features. They often include adjustable mattress heights and might transform to a toddler bed.
- Convertible Mini Cot Bed: These designs are designed for extended usage and can transform into various furnishings pieces, such as toddler beds, daybeds, and even small sofas. They offer excellent long-term worth and adaptability.
- Travel Mini Cot Bed: While not as strong as fixed cot beds, some light-weight and collapsible mini cot beds are developed for travel. These focus on mobility and ease of setup, making them perfect for getaways or check outs to grandparents.
- Scandinavian Style Mini Cot Bed: Often characterized by minimalist style, light wood tones, and clean lines, these mini cot beds are visually pleasing and popular in modern-day nurseries.
- Cots with Integrated Drawers: As mentioned, these designs include storage drawers beneath the cot, taking full advantage of space and offering hassle-free company within the nursery.
Setting Up and Maintaining Your Mini Cot Bed
Once you've chosen your mini cot bed, proper setup and upkeep are crucial for security and longevity:
- Assembly: Carefully follow the producer's guidelines for assembly. Double-check all screws and bolts are safely tightened up.
- Bed mattress Placement: Ensure the mattress fits comfortably within the cot frame, without any spaces greater than the advised safety margin (usually around 3cm).
- Positioning: Place the mini cot bed far from windows, drapes, radiators, and any possible hazards like dangling cables.
- Safety Checks: Regularly check the cot for any loose parts or signs of wear and tear. Tighten up any loose screws and deal with any concerns without delay.
- Cleansing: Clean the cot frequently with a moist fabric and moderate, baby-safe detergent. Prevent severe chemicals.
- Bed linen: Use fitted sheets specifically created for mini cot bed mattresses. Avoid loose blankets, pillows, and bumpers in the cot for security factors, especially for younger babies.
Transitioning Beyond the Mini Cot Bed
The lifespan of a mini cot bed will depend upon the specific design and your kid's growth rate. Convertible models will naturally last longer. Nevertheless, there will eventually come a time when your kid requires a bigger sleeping space, normally around 2-3 years of ages, or when they reach the height or weight limit defined by the manufacturer.
Transitioning from a mini cot bed can be smoother than moving directly from a basic cot to a full-sized bed. If you have a convertible model, transitioning to the toddler bed stage can be a natural and less overwhelming action for your kid. In other cases, moving to a standard single bed may be the next step.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s) About Mini Cot Beds
What is the common size of a mini cot bed mattress?
- Mini cot bed mattress sizes can differ slightly, but a common size is around 120cm x 60cm. Constantly inspect the maker's specs for the precise mattress size needed for your selected mini cot bed.
What age range is a mini cot bed ideal for?
- Mini cot beds are normally appropriate from newborn up to roughly 2-3 years of ages, or up until the kid reaches the maximum height or weight limitation defined by the manufacturer. Convertible models can last longer as toddler beds.
Are mini cot beds safe?
- Yes, mini cot beds are safe as long as they fulfill appropriate security standards and are utilized properly. Always make sure the cot you choose abide by safety policies, utilize a properly sized bed mattress, and follow all safety guidelines supplied by the manufacturer.
Can I utilize basic cot bed linen on a mini cot bed?
- No, you will require to utilize bedding particularly developed for mini cot beds. Standard cot bed linen will be too big and could pose a security threat due to loose material.
Are mini cot bed mattresses easily available?
- Yes, mini cot bed mattresses are widely readily available online and in baby stores. Guarantee you buy a mattress that is compatible with your particular mini cot bed model.
Do all mini cot beds transform into young child beds?
- No, not all mini best cot newborn beds are convertible. If convertibility is important to you, particularly try to find designs that are promoted as convertible or multi-stage.
Are mini cot beds simple to move?
- Some mini cot beds include castors or wheels, making them simpler to move. Nevertheless, not all models have this function. Inspect the item requirements if movement is a priority. Always make sure the brakes are engaged when the cot is fixed.
Are mini cot beds less expensive than standard cot beds?
- In some cases, basic mini cot beds can be a little more affordable than basic cot beds. Nevertheless, costs can vary depending on functions, materials, and brand name. Consider your budget and focus on features that are crucial to you.
